Sustainable landscaping highlights ecologically responsible practices that save resources, decrease waste, and promote biodiversity. Key methods include picking native or drought-tolerant plants, executing efficient irrigation systems, and utilizing natural or slow-release fertilizers. Sustainable landscapes lessen chemical inputs, reduce water usage, and support local wildlife. Style considerations integrate natural features, such as rain gardens, permeable pavements, and mulched locations, to manage stormwater and lower overflow. Integrating composting and soil changes enhances soil health while lowering dependency on external inputs. Thoughtful plant positioning and layering also develop microclimates, helping to conserve energy and secure plants from extreme conditions. Over time, sustainable landscaping decreases maintenance expenses while boosting long-term strength. Beyond environmental advantages, these landscapes provide visual value and improved performance, creating areas that are both lovely and environmentally accountable
